The Agenda Setting Theory was first introduced by Dr.Maxwell McCombs and Dr.Donald
Shaw in 1972.Dr.McCombs and Dr.Shaw research studied about the 1968 presidential
election spesifically they were looking for two things.The two things is awareness and
information.They also observed message that the mass media put out about certain voting
issues then they study how the community reacted to them.Unsprisingly they found that the
more talked about issues that the one voters thought were more important.Agenda setting
theory has two core assumptions first is (message molding).It means that the mass media has
the ability to mold their message to elicit a certain reaction from their audience and this can
even be the point where their messages does not reflect reality.Second is manipulating
importance which means that mass media simply reporting about something more frequently
can lead us to believe that certain stories or issues are more important than others.They also
found that the media appear to have exerted a considerable impact on voters judgments of
what they considered the major issues of the campaign.
